1 这个网卡的PCI驱动,我把他拷贝到\WINCE500\PUBLIC\COMMON\OAK\DRIVERS\NETCARD下新建文件夹KSZ88422没有在DIRS给他建立目录3 新建一个PB工程,打开命令符格式进入到\WINCE500\PUBLIC\COMMON\OAK\DR...
全文
回复(6) 2007-08-30 17:09 来自版块 - Wince 程序开发
表情
guokekun多谢,各位,已经编译好了,改正后的SOURCES文件,TARGETNAME=KS8842 RELEASETYPE=PLATFORM TARGETTYPE=DYNLINK TARGETLIBS= \ $(_COMMONSDKROOT)\lib\$(_CPUINDPA...(2007-08-31 16:45)
zzjlovece所以需要你自己加啊,把缺的lib文件加到source文件里去。把缺的那些函数在pb的帮助文档里面搜索一下,就可以看到应该添加哪些库文件了,当然你bsp相关的库文件pb的帮助文档就搜不到了,需要你自己找了。(2007-08-31 10:00)
guokekun按照我这样的改正不行,原因是缺少LIB的连接文件,编译无法通过,我大致看了看CE的NETCARD目录,大部分都是生成的LIB文件,去搜索对应的DLL文件,比如声卡ENSONIQ.DLL,是在工程的文件夹下找到,我应该如何的使用LIB文件,正确的加载驱动呀(2007-08-31 09:36)
zzjlovece恩,这样可以的,你参考一下其他生成dll的驱动的source文件是如何写的就可以了。但是可能需要在source文件里面加一些link时候链接到的lib文件了。(2007-08-31 09:02)
guokekun但是SOURCES中生成的就是LIB文件呀: TARGETNAME=KS8842 TARGETTYPE=LIBRARY TARGETDEFNAME=KS884X_PCI DEFFILE=$(TARGETDEFNAME).def WINCETARGETFILE0=$(_RELEAS...(2007-08-31 08:48)
microsun你直接编译一个DLL出来,设置好注册表就行,不用通过LIB.(2007-08-30 22:03)

返回顶部